MD TFR: UFN

NOTAM: 6/0383
Issued: 01/11/2006 19:10
Effective: Immediately - Until Further Notice
State: MD
Facility: ZDC - WASHINGTON (ARTCC),DC.
Type: SECURITY
Description: INGRESS/EGRESS PROCEDURES FOR BAY BRIDGE (W29) AND KENTMORR (3W3), MD. THIS IS A MODIFICATION OF INFORMATION PREVIOUSLY ISSUED

FDC 6/0383 ZDC PART 1 OF 2 FLIGHT RESTRICTIONS INGRESS/EGRESS PROCEDURES FOR BAY BRIDGE (W29) AND KENTMORR (3W3), MD. THIS IS A MODIFICATION OF INFORMATION PREVIOUSLY ISSUED IN NOTAM 5/9477 THIS NOTICE AMENDS THE REQUIREMENTS FOR FLIGHT IN THE WASHINGTON, DC METROPOLITAN AREA AIR DEFENSE IDENTIFICATION ZONE (DC ADIZ) FOR AIRCRAFT INGRESS AND EGRESS OPERATIONS AT W29 AND 3W3 ONLY. EFFECTIVE IMMEDIATELY UNTIL FURTHER NOTICE. WITHIN AN AREA BOUNDED BY THE FOLLOWING COORDINATES: 390327N/0762223W TO 390045N/0762416W TO 385012N/0762548W TO 385010N/0761420W TO 385653N/0761218W TO 390210N/0761609W TO POINT OF BEGINNING BELOW 4500 FT MSL. A. BAY BRIDGE/KENTMORR AIRPORTS INGRESS/EGRESS PROCEDURES. THE FOLLOWING PROCEDURES APPLY FOR INGRESS/EGRESS TO W29 AND 3W3: 1. PILOTS MUST REMAIN BELOW THE FLOOR OF CLASS B AIRSPACE (3,500 OR 4,500 FEET MSL, AS APPROPRIATE). 2. PILOTS MUST REMAIN WITHIN THE AREA DESCRIBED IN PARAGRAPH A ABOVE, PROCEEDING NO FURTHER WEST THAN THE WESTERN MOST POINT OF THE CHESAPEAKE BAY BRIDGE. 3. ARRIVING AIRCRAFT MUST FLY THE SHORTEST ROUTE FROM THE EASTERN ADIZ BOUNDARY TO W29 OR 3W3. END PART 1 OF 2

FDC 6/0383 ZDC PART 2 OF 2 FLIGHT RESTRICTIONS INGRESS/EGRESS PROCEDURES FOR BAY BRIDGE (W29) AND KENTMORR (3W3), MD. 4. DEPARTING AIRCRAFT MUST FLY THE SHORTEST AND MOST DIRECT ROUTE FROM W29 OR 3W3 TO THE EASTERN ADIZ BOUNDARY. 5. AIRCRAFT FLYING BETWEEN W29 AND 3W3 MUST SQUAWK THE APPROPRIATE ARRIVAL CODE AND ENTER THE ARRIVAL PATTERN VIA THE SHORTES ROUTE. B. IF THE PLANNED FLIGHT WILL NOT CONFORM TO THE ABOVE PROCEDURES, PILOTS MUST FOLLOW THE STANDARD DC ADIZ PROCEDURES IN FDC NOTAM 5/9477. C. PILOTS ARRIVING/DEPARTING 3W3 MUST SQUAWK CODE 1233. D. PILOTS ARRIVING/DEPARTING W29 MUST SQUAWK CODE 1227. SYSTEMS OPERATION SUPPORT CENTER, PHONE 202-267-8276 IS THE POINT OF CONTACT. THE FEDERAL AVIATION ADMINISTRATION /FAA/ SOSC, PHONE 202-267-3333 IS THE COORDINATION FACILITY. END PART 2 OF 2
